This is a mid-level technical support position for people who can boast Linux and customer service skills in equal measure. We're looking for a problem solver who wants to help our customers solve system administration issues.

Bytemark are looking for someone who wants to build, maintain and support live internet services. Through creative and critical thinking, you will strive to solve the customer’s problem the first time, and make recommendations for optimizing their hosting platform.

Main responsibilities:

This role is centred around customer service and system administration. You will be expected to offer advice to our customers as well as troubleshoot problems by hand. Our customers run predominantly Linux-based systems to host websites, though there are a variety of other operating systems in use, such as Windows.

Engage empathetically with our customers every day to answer their queries, offer advice and effectively solve their problems.

Leverage several communication channels, including phone calls, e-mail, ticketing systems and chats.

Provide technical advice on various topics such as DNS, Apache, MySQL, Exim and WordPress, as well as troubleshooting server problems by hand.

Support and guide fellow system administrators and colleagues.

Respond and resolve immediate issues with our infrastructure or with customer machines, while also working pro-actively to prevent future problems.

Respond to urgent emails and alerts during periods outside our normal business hours (when on the out-of-hours rota).

Skills:

Excellent written and verbal communication skills in the English language

Friendly and tactful personality, with a dedication to giving every customer an excellent experience

Technical knowledge and experience, whether formally trained or self-taught

Knowledge of LAMP (Linux, Apache, MySQL, and PHP) is desirable

Ability to multi-task and work well within a team in a fast-paced, constantly changing environment

Highly motivated person with a desire to learn, grow and adapt quickly

What type of company is Bytemark?

Bytemark is 30-person strong hosting company founded 14 years ago, now with nearly 3000 customers. Our mission is to build tools that developers will love, with a strong focus on the UK market. We have a deep appreciation for the Free Software movement, and we hope you might know our name from various Free Software sponsorships we've made over the years.

Each employee is valued for their unique set of skills, experiences and perspectives they bring to the team. Bytemark is a company with employees who share a wealth of knowledge with fellow coworkers.

Our two largest teams are currently the Support & System Administration team, and the Software Engineering team " building things and helping our customers use them is where we spend most of our time.

Career progression:

Your line manager will work closely with you to establish your learning needs and ensure that you have the training and resources you need. We offer 5 days of paid conference attendance (including expenses) each year in order for you to further your professional development.

We have an open company plan. Our HR Manager and the Support Team Leader will help you navigate this and spot new opportunities in the company as they arise.

Employment Terms & Benefits :

This position is based at our York office (YO26 6BL).

You will be expected to work 37.5 hours per week, 9am to 5pm (with occasional flexibility as agreed with your line manager). You will also participate in an out-of-hours rota once you have become familiar with our systems.

Standard holiday allowance: 25 days holiday + UK bank holidays

Extra holiday allowance: 1 day per full year of employment

Fully expensed home broadband service

Bytemark administered group personal Pension Scheme

Health-care cash plan
